4.3 Alarm Device
In order for the local indication alarming functionality of the Earth Fault alarm to be complete an Alarm Device in
the form or audible or visual signal would need to be installed.
Figure below shows one possible setup by using a buzzer (audible alarm). Other devices are also possible to
be operated via the Signal Relay.
It is important to note that there are few options to choose from when choosing an Audible Device and matching
its power supply, and they are:
/
12Vdc supply from Solar Net
/
12Vdc supply from Datamanager card
/
5Vdc supply from the USB port
/ Particularly useful when multiple inverters are connected together via
RJ45 sockets are occupied. Use suitably rated 5Vdc buzzer.
